The U.S. recently made headlines with a surprising move at a United Nations vote, siding with Russia. This decision has set off a firestorm, stirring up debate about where American foreign policy might be headed. Traditionally a champion on behalf democratic values, this shift has folks everywhere wondering what it means not just locally, but globally as well. p>
Since World War II ended, America has proudly been a cheerleader and defender democracy worldwide, standing up against authoritarian governments. Remember those Cold War days? Back then, U.S. foreign policy was all about countering Soviet influence and spreading democratic values far and wide. This has been a cornerstone in American global engagement forever, or so it seemed. p>
But then comes this recent U.N. vote, and boom, suddenly America and Russia are on a team together. This decisions getting everyone's attention because it seems like America might be backtracking on those democratic commitments. Allies and foes alike are scratching their heads at what this means on a global scale. p>
Aligning with Russia has sent ripples through diplomatic circles worldwide, particularly among European allies. These countries have long relied on America's steady leadership and now, they're a bit on edge. Is America still in their corner? p>
What's more, this new stance could be encouraging authoritarian regimes everywhere, suggesting that maybe that coalition which typically pushes back against non-democratic governance isn't as strong as it once was. This could shake up how power dynamics play out internationally, with nations that don't always follow democratic principles gaining more influence. p>
Back home in America, this decision's got people talking, and not always in agreement. Critics argue it chips away at America's reputation as a moral leader and could lower its voice in advocating human rights and democracy. Some see it as a move towards isolationism. p>
On flip side, there are voices saying it's time America re-evaluates its global relationships. Maybe working with a wider variety nations, even those with different political systems, could be beneficial in a rapidly changing geopolitical environment. p>
The global community's still trying process what all this means, and long-term impacts are unclear. Could this reshape America's role on international stage, or will it just be a blip in history? Future administrations will have a tough job managing these tangled webs international diplomacy presents. p>
In essence, America's choice support Russia in this pivotal vote raises big questions about future U.S. foreign policy and commitment those cherished democratic values. Allies may need rethink their strategies as democracy and authoritarianism lines seem blurrier now. p>
As eyes remain fixed on America's moves, consequences are sure echo far and wide, shifting dynamics power and influence across entire globe. p>
